Auberge Brown is located in the farming community of Olds, Alberta, just 100 km's north of Calgary, 45 km's south of Red Deer and only 4 km's west of Highway #2, the main four lane motorway between Edmonton and Calgary.
Olds is a bustling community of 7,500 people, and the home of Olds College, western Canada's largest Agricultural College. The college is a leader in Canada for Agriculture, horticulture and land environmental management education. Its botanical gardens are a beautiful location to go for a quiet stroll.

You can go white water rafting, horseback riding, or play golf at some 8 golf courses within 30 minutes (green fees usually under $ 50.00). Olds has an aquatic center along with numerous eclectic shops and restaurants.
Only one hour away is the world famous Tyrell museum, home of the famous dinosaur's. It's a great place to explore as a family for the day. Alberta is also cowboy country, and during the summer, we are located with a 45 minute drive of local and area chuck wagon races and rodeos, held nearly every weekend in communities nearby during the summer months. You can also visit working farms, market gardens, farmers markets and local fair.

You can see the famous Rockies from Olds, and you're only one and a half hours drive from Banff National Park.
